About R.A. Rodríguez-Diaz
R.A. Rodríguez-Diaz is a scholar working on Metals and Alloys, Aerospace Engineering and General Materials Science, having authored 37 papers that have together received 432 indexed citations. Recurring topics across this work include Aluminum Alloy Microstructure Properties (11 papers), Corrosion Behavior and Inhibition (10 papers) and Intermetallics and Advanced Alloy Properties (8 papers). The work is most often cited by research in Metals and Alloys (23 citations), Nuclear Energy and Engineering (3 citations) and Biomedical Engineering (192 citations). R.A. Rodríguez-Diaz has collaborated with scholars based in Mexico, United States and Guatemala. Frequent co-authors include Tim Wehr, Mingde Zhu, J. Porcayo-Calderón, L. Martínez-Gómez, J.A. Juárez-Islas, J. Uruchurtu, Benjamín Valdez, J. Colín, Arturo Molina and S. Serna. Their work appears in journals such as SHILAP Revista de lepidopterología, International Journal of Molecular Sciences and Methods in enzymology on CD-ROM/Methods in enzymology.
